We are looking for an individual to teach Social Studies to our 3 and 4 year old classrooms (Preschool/Pre-K). Lesson plans will align with monthly/weekly school themes. Candidates will utilize the CT State Early Learning Development Standards to write age-appropriate lesson plans incorporating both individual development and the understanding of a diverse community and environment and more. In addition, creating unique teaching materials, building classroom environments, and possessing successful classroom management skills are required. This can be either a full-time or part-time position.

Teacher Key Responsibilities:
- Curriculum and Instruction:
- Implement age-appropriate lesson plans and activities
- Foster a love of learning through creative and engaging teaching methods
- Observe and assess children's development and adjust activities accordingly
- Classroom Management:
- Create a safe, nurturing, and inclusive classroom environment
- Manage daily routines and transitions smoothly
- Address behavioral issues with positive guidance and support
- Family Communication:
- Maintain open and effective communication with parents/guardians regarding their child's progress and daily activities
- Conduct parent-teacher conferences and provide regular updates
- Encourage family involvement and participation in school activities
- Health and Safety:
- Ensure the cleanliness and orderliness of the classroom and common areas
- Adhere to all health and safety guidelines and procedures
- Supervise children during indoor and outdoor activities to ensure their safety and well-being
- Professional Development:
- Participate in ongoing professional development and training opportunities
- Stay current with best practices in early childhood education
- Collaborate with other teachers and staff to share ideas and strategies
